Study on Intelligent and Integrated Protection Technology for Small Flameproof Vacuum Magnetic Starter Used in Mine

  • The protection system of small intelligent flameproof vacuum magnetic starter used in mine which is composed of 80C196KC single chip microcomputer of MCS 96 series was introduced, in which short circuit protection, open phase protection, overload protection were realized by software. Particularly, the function of fault locking settled the problem which causes electric spark after power on because of short circuit, open phase, leak electricity before power on, thus avoiding causing coal dust or gas explosion accidents. The system was proved through the lab simulating test that all its indexes satisfled the demands of design and achieved good results.
